Vida is a virtual, personalized obesity care provider that uses evidence-based treatment to help patients manage obesity and related conditions like diabetes, high blood pressure, anxiety and depression. Vida's team of Obesity Medicine-Certified Physicians, Registered Dietitians, Expert Coaches and Licensed Therapists takes a whole-person approach to care, helping people lose weight, reduce stress and improve their overall health. By combining advanced technology with top-notch healthcare providers, Vida is breaking down the barriers that have historically kept people from getting the best care. Responsibilities: - Provide direct patient care- support by prescribing, creating, monitoring and supporting treatment plans in accordance with statutes, regulations and protocols. (80%) - Issue medication prescriptions in accordance with treatment guidelines. - Order laboratory tests, interpret and explain the test results to patients. - Provide patient education regarding medications, risks, benefits and reasonable outcome expectations. - Communicate with patients and engage in follow-up as necessary. - Refer higher acuity patients to specialized care based off of a stringent screening guideline to ensure quality of care and the best outcome for patients. - Maintain medical records and high quality of clinical documentation. - Provide medical care, patient education and medication prescribing and management in an empathetic and judgment-free manner. - Cover critical outreach shifts to support remote monitoring up to three days per week (including 2 shift hours on weekends) and some one hour shifts that could be at 7am or 7pm. - Reach out to members identified by remote monitoring protocols and, if needed prescribe rescue medications or direct to community medicine/emergency services. - Provide training, clinical oversight and mentorship to NPs, PAs and/or MAs. (20%) - Support interviewing and hiring of new clinical staff. - Create and deliver training materials. - Shadow front line staff delivering patient care and provide clinical feedback. - Conduct clinical audits and meet with staff in accordance to regulatory guidance. - Be available for real-time mentorship and questions during working hours from clinical staff. - Ensure compliance with Vida and client protocols and programs. - Physician (MD or DO) with active, unrestricted license in 10-15+ states (If you do not meet this requirement, but are close, please still apply). - Board certified in internal medicine or family medicine- other specialties can be considered with preference for those who have completed a full internal medicine residency. - Has or will obtain board certification in obesity management from the American Board of Obesity Medicine as soon as practicable at the company’s expense. - Experience supervising and mentoring clinical staff. - Experience treating CHF, COPD, Diabetes and/or Obesity preferred. - Experience working with patients, clients and other clinical providers in an integrated setting. - Meticulous organizational skills and attention to detail. - Previous experience with quality assurance and improvement practices preferred. - Experience with digital technology. - Ability to perform independently, under minimal supervision with accountability for specific goals/objectives. - Demonstrates problem solving, leadership, conflict management and team building skills in order to ensure a productive work environment and achievement of goals. - Demonstrates strong aptitude to work in a rapidly changing, start-up environment. - Proficiency with EMR (electronic medical record) systems. Job postings at Vida will remain open through end of year, until filled. #LI-remote ## About Vida Health ## Company Overview - **One-liner**: Vida Health is a virtual care company that provides personalized, AI-driven programs for managing chronic physical and behavioral health conditions like diabetes, obesity, depression, and hypertension. - **Entity Type**: Private (Total Funding: $216.5M) - **Headquarters**: San Francisco, California, United States - **Founded**: 2014 - **Founders**: Not publicly available ## Core Business - **Primary industry**: Healthcare IT / Virtual Care / Digital Health - **Target customers**: B2B — self-insured employers (Fortune 1000), major national health plans, and large healthcare providers - **Mission or purpose statement**: "We help people get better — and we’re helping the healthcare system get better, too." The company focuses on the 80% of U.S. healthcare spend attributed to chronic conditions. ## Products & Services - **Vida Platform (Mobile App & Web)**: A cloud-based platform that pairs users with a network of licensed healthcare providers (dietitians, therapists, health coaches) and delivers AI-driven insights. Integrates with 100+ devices and apps for real-time data capture. - **Chronic Condition Programs**: Personalized programs for diabetes, obesity, depression, hypertension, and other co-occurring conditions. - **Employer & Payer Solutions**: A white-label or integrated solution for employers and health plans to activate, engage, and empower members to improve health outcomes and reduce costs. ## Market Standing - **Valuation/Market Cap**: Not publicly disclosed. - **Key Metric**: Annual Revenue of $110M (as of latest available data); Total Funding of $216.5M. - **Notable Investors/Partners**: Investors include Khosla Ventures, StartX, Aspect Ventures, Canvas, Workday, Nokia, Ally Bridge Group, Centene, AVP, and Hercules Capital. Partners include Fortune 1000 companies and major national payers. - **Growth Signals**: Headcount grew 16% year-over-year to 432 employees. Distributed workforce across 11 countries. Active job postings (9 as of latest data) indicate ongoing hiring, though posting trends show a recent monthly decline of 10%. ## Competitive Advantages - **Integrated Physical + Behavioral Health**: Vida uniquely combines coaching, therapy, and medical nutrition in a single platform, addressing the high co-morbidity of chronic physical and mental health conditions. - **Deep Data & AI Integration**: The platform captures real-time data from 100+ devices and apps, using AI-driven insights to personalize care and provide ROI data to payers. - **Trusted by Large Enterprise**: Backed by major payers (Centene) and trusted by Fortune 1000 clients, providing a strong distribution moat in the B2B healthcare space. ## Strategic Focus - **Scaling Enterprise Sales**: Recent job postings for a "VP of Sales- Taft-Hartley & Labor Markets" and "Client Success Director- PBM Partner Lead" indicate a push into union/labor markets and pharmacy benefit management partnerships. - **AI & Data Infrastructure**: Hiring for a "Commercial AI Administrator" and senior engineering roles suggests continued investment in AI-driven care models and data operations. - **Clinical Expansion**: Focus on chronic conditions that account for the majority of U.S. healthcare costs, aiming to deliver measurable cost savings and health outcomes. ## Why Work Here - **Mission-Driven Work**: "Do work that changes lives.
